Transaction c93d75b884f2573cc5efa6c721cc7710a2aac21315391ac747cab0a1b1213b06

3 Input
2 Outputs
  • c93d75b884f2573cc5efa6c721cc7710a2aac21315391ac747cab0a1b1213b06:0
  • value  3778134
    address  38SKCuiVV6huY7LDuRtHeUBy3E3Zk3PW6f
  • c93d75b884f2573cc5efa6c721cc7710a2aac21315391ac747cab0a1b1213b06:1
  • value  20189270
    address  3Lm53rxuPPrfPFCVHaj6p6PayMsvrRmezC